Output 5692d69358f81c4dfc58152ff8539e7fae49b1579c9d5addf8c18abf26aad3a5:12

value
104041
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7e5243122e366b1fd6b45835f9702e3db526e3d2 OP_EQUAL
address
3DCwcNt84s3dro76dehvCAbZ32o78zptqY
transaction
5692d69358f81c4dfc58152ff8539e7fae49b1579c9d5addf8c18abf26aad3a5
spent
true